There are some characters who linger in your mind like a half-remembered dream. For me, one of those is — the gentle, fierce, and deeply human golem at the heart of Helene Wecker’s masterpiece, The Golem and the Jinni (often affectionately called the “Chava book” by fans). If you haven’t yet opened this novel, here’s the setup: Chava is a creature of clay, brought to life by a disgraced kabbalist in 1899, only to be left masterless and alone on the streets of New York. She has superhuman strength, a hunger for order, and a soul that aches with a quiet, desperate loneliness.
